BSU and Firat University Expand Cooperation

06/06/2024

Firat University Vice-Rector Mehmet Yilmaz and Head of the International Relations Department Izzet Tashar visited Baku State University (BSU) to meet with BSU faculty members. The meeting was attended by BSU Vice-Rectors Farda Imanov and Shahin Panahov.

The discussion focused on issues related to the exchange of teachers and students, conducting joint scientific research, preparing joint projects, developing educational programs, organizing conferences, and cooperation in other areas.

The parties also discussed joint personnel training and the publication of scientific articles.

Founded in 1975, Fırat University is a public university in Elazığ, Türkiye. The university has 16 faculties, four institutes, one state conservatory, three vocational high schools, and twenty-one research centers, with a strong emphasis on scientific and technological advancement and research.
